Online Auctions

Online auctions at Goodwill are a fun opportunity to shop and give back to people in your local community. You'll discover everything from antiques to new items. Many of the items that you see at auctions are donated by people in your community. Profits from the auctions help the local stores from which they originated.

Click on the item you wish to bid on and type the amount you want to bid in the box. You will be notified via email if you're the highest bidder. Every auction has an expiration date, and if the reserve is not met by the time, the item will close without a winner. You can also omit the auction and purchase the item at an agreed price by clicking "Buy Now."

Facebook Marketplace

Goodwill has been for a long time the top thrift store, and shoppers have a particular love for the organization. Who doesn't tell their acquaintances about a rare Saturday Night Fever shirt or an original "FDR For President" campaign button that they found at the local Goodwill store? As the nonprofit looks to make more money by selling donated goods online, resale websites are a formidable competitor.

Goodwill hopes to grab an equal share of the online pie by offering some of its most valuable items up for sale on its website. Will Goodwill recreate the excitement of finding the best price on its site?

The key isn't to sell more stuff, but to give shoppers an experience that is more satisfying. The organization has created an online store, GoodwillFinds, which features daily new items. The website is not part of the company's larger resale operations however, it's still working to make money and increase donations.

It's a tough decision. The vast majority of Goodwill donations are clothing and doesn't perform so well online. The organization would have to recruit a lot of people to manage online sales, and wouldn't be able to compete with the prices of online resales sites like eBay and Craigslist.

Goodwill's approach is to concentrate on rare and unique items it acquires. It also strives to create a sense urgency by offering limited time offers. The idea is to draw those who are searching for deals and to create a loyalty with them.

Another way Goodwill is boosting online sales is through partnerships with online marketplaces, like eBay and Craigslist. Goodwill can make use of this to reach out to customers who may not be familiar with the brand, and to increase brand recognition. Both parties benefit from the partnership.

Customer Service

All Goodwill centers and stores are independently owned and operated by local Goodwill Industries serving their communities. Therefore, any concerns or questions should be directed to the store or center nearest you. The senior management at Goodwills are available to assist you with any problems you may have. Use the Goodwill locator tool to locate the nearest main office, and then call or email with your question.

In general, Goodwill allows shoppers to return items up to 14 days from the date of purchase. Returns are only accepted in store credit and exclude phones, "as-is" items, books and other items. The company also has a chat option for customers to ask any other questions. This feature is available on the Goodwill website, as well as Facebook Marketplace and Goodwill's online store. It is best to have your purchase receipt or credit card transaction receipt account information available prior to asking a question so that the person you contact can provide an answer quickly.
